Soothe Aching Joints: Natural Pain Relief Solutions

Living with joint pain can truly restrict your daily activities and overall well-being. But before you reach for over-the-counter medications, consider exploring the power of natural strategies to reduce discomfort. From incorporating comforting foods into your diet to engaging in gentle exercises, there are many effective ways to find relief.

One proven natural remedy is turmeric, a spice with potent anti-inflammatory properties. Adding turmeric to your meals or consuming it in supplement form can help in reducing joint inflammation and pain. Another beneficial herb is ginger, known for its soothing effects on muscles and joints. You can consume ginger by adding it to tea, smoothies, or even preparing with it.
